SEO-ordliste / CSS (Cascading Style Sheets)

CSS (Cascading Style Sheets)

Hvad er CSS (Cascading Style Sheets)?

CSS, eller Cascading Style Sheets, er et stilarkssprog, der bruges til at beskrive præsentationen af et dokument skrevet i HTML eller XML. CSS definerer, hvordan HTML-elementer skal vises på skærm, papir eller i andre medier, så udviklere kan adskille indhold fra design og dermed få en mere fleksibel og effektiv webudvikling.

De vigtigste funktioner i CSS

  1. Styling af webelementer:CSS giver dig mulighed for at kontrollere forskellige designaspekter af webelementer, herunder:

    • Tekststørrelse og -farve
    • Skrifttyper
    • Placering af elementer
    • Afstand (margin, padding)
    • Grænser og baggrunde
    • Animationer og overgange
  2. Kaskaderegler:Udtrykket "kaskade" henviser til den måde, CSS anvender regler på. Flere stilarter kan anvendes på det samme element, og browseren bestemmer, hvilken stilart der skal bruges, baseret på specificitet, vigtighed og kilderækkefølge.

  3. Adskillelse af indhold og præsentation:Ved at opbevare design- og layoutinstruktioner i separate CSS-filer kan udviklere administrere og opdatere den visuelle præsentation af flere websider mere effektivt. Denne praksis forbedrer også vedligeholdelsen og læsbarheden af koden.

Typer af CSS

  1. Inline CSS:

    • Anvendes direkte i et HTML-element ved hjælp af style-attributten.
    <p style="color: blue; font-size: 14px;">Dette er et blåt afsnit.</p>
  2. Intern CSS:

    • Defineret i et <style>-tag i afsnittet <head> i et HTML-dokument.
    <head> <style> p { color: blue; font-size: 14px; } </style> </head>.
  3. Ekstern CSS:

    • Gemt i separate .css-filer og knyttet til HTML-dokumenter via <link>-tagget.
    <head> <link rel="stylesheet" type="text/css" href="styles.css"> </head>.

Fordele ved at bruge CSS

  1. Konsistens:

    • Ved at anvende en enkelt CSS-fil på flere websider sikrer man et ensartet udseende på hele websitet.
  2. Effektivitet:

    • Ved at adskille indhold fra design giver CSS udviklere mulighed for at anvende stilarter globalt og opdatere dem fra et enkelt sted.
  3. Forbedret ydeevne:

    • Eksterne CSS-filer kan caches af browsere, hvilket reducerer indlæsningstiden for efterfølgende sidebesøg.
  4. Forbedret brugeroplevelse:

    • CSS gør det muligt at skabe responsive designs, der tilpasser sig forskellige skærmstørrelser og enheder, hvilket forbedrer tilgængeligheden og brugervenligheden.

Bedste praksis for brug af CSS

  1. Hold CSS organiseret:

    • Brug kommentarer og konsekvente navngivningskonventioner for at holde din CSS-kode læsbar og vedligeholdelsesvenlig.
    • Gruppér relaterede stilarter sammen, og følg en logisk struktur.
  2. Brug eksterne stylesheets:

    • Når det er muligt, skal du bruge eksterne stylesheets for at holde HTML ren og adskille indhold fra præsentation.
  3. Udnyt CSS-præprocessorer:

    • Værktøjer som Sass eller LESS kan hjælpe dig med at skrive mere effektiv og vedligeholdelsesvenlig CSS ved at tilbyde funktioner som variabler, indlejring og mixins.
  4. Optimer til ydeevne:

    • Minimer CSS-filer for at reducere filstørrelsen og forbedre indlæsningstiden.
    • Undgå overflødige eller ubrugte stilarter for at holde CSS-filerne slanke.

Konklusion

CSS (Cascading Style Sheets) er en vigtig teknologi til webudvikling, som gør det muligt for udviklere at designe og formatere websider effektivt. Ved at forstå og implementere bedste praksis for CSS kan du skabe visuelt tiltalende og brugervenlige hjemmesider, der giver en god brugeroplevelse på tværs af forskellige enheder og browsere.

Hvis du vil have flere oplysninger om CSS og avancerede teknikker, kan du overveje at udforske MDN Web Docs on CSS.

SEO for lokale virksomheder

Folk søger ikke længere efter lokale virksomheder i De Gule Sider. De bruger Google. Lær, hvordan du får mere forretning ud af organiske søgninger med vores SEO-guider til lokale virksomheder.

Begynd at bruge Ranktracker gratis!

Find ud af, hvad der holder din hjemmeside tilbage fra at rangere

Få en gratis kontoEller log ind med dine legitimationsoplysninger
Begynd at bruge Ranktracker gratis!